**Q: Why does Forgeling generate different records between test runs?**

Forgeling, our test-data factory library, seeds its generators from the test name by default, so records are stable per test but differ across tests. If a reviewer sees nondeterministic fixtures, the usual cause is a factory calling the clock or a shared sequence directly instead of the injected seed context. Flag those in review. The seeding rules and approved override patterns are documented on the internal page below.

operations page: https://confluence.lumicsys.internal/projects/display/projects/display

## Cold starts

The Fenwick serverless handlers exhibit cold starts of up to four seconds after a fresh deploy, so the runbook requires a warming pass before traffic shift. Invoke each handler alias twice via the synthetic probe job and confirm p95 latency settles under 300ms. Only then flip the router weight. Warming invocations must be authenticated like real deploy traffic, so the probe job signs its requests with the deploy key below.

signing key of fafog-yahop = bky13_bboaNr7jtdAGv

The bug caused reconnect attempts to reuse a stale session nonce, so plugins saw repeated authentication failures after any network blip. The fix regenerates the nonce on every reconnect and backs off exponentially. Plugin authors should pin their manifests to the patched artifact and verify its provenance before shipping. For verification, compare your installed artifact against the official build token below.

build token for tawif-bahip: htk31_68bba16e1afabfef4ecc69408c06f16

## Break-Glass Access: Digest Scheduler (Mailloom)

Release managers may need emergency access to the Mailloom batch digest scheduler when a release blocks the nightly send window. Break-glass rights override the normal freeze and are logged to the audit channel. Use them only if the digest queue is stalled past its SLA. The emergency console unlocks with the recovery passphrase below.

vault phrase of yaguf-hahaf = druath-holix